Hyderabad: A youngster from Hyderabad, Sai Ram Pillarisetti, who is pursuing final year MBBS at University of Lancashire, UK, was invited as a ‘Health Hero’ to the UK Houses of Parliament to interact with the MPs on public health issues including vaccine equity and importance of foreign aid, a press release said.

Sai Ram was the youngest medical student to participate in the interaction event at UK House of Parliament, which was organised on February 22 by UNICEF, The One Campaign (Global anti-poverty organization), Save the Children, and others.


Apart from the young student from Hyderabad, a general practitioner, Dr Phillip Heywood, hospital consultant, Dr Alexa Vardy and a nurse Helen Bridges were also invited to the Houses of Parliament last evening.

Speaking on the occasion, Sai Ram said that only 12 percent of individuals in low income countries have had at least one vaccine dose, in comparison with 90 percent of those in high income counties. “In this regard, it is highly appreciable that the Government of India launched World’s largest vaccination drive,” he said.

The final year MBBS student in the UK Houses Parliament said that the only way to end the pandemic is to ensure vaccine equity at the soonest possible time frame.
